Whakaahuatanga Poto:

Ko te karaihe silicon monocrystalline pania he huānga whatu mahi e hangai ana ki te silicon monocrystalline (Si) tino parakore mā te tukatuka whatu me te hangarau paninga tika. He tino pai te tuku mārama o te silicon monocrystalline i roto i te roopu infrared (1.2-7μm), ā, mēnā ka honoa ki ngā paninga pēnei i te kiriata ārai-whakaata (AR), te kiriata whakaata teitei (HR) te kiriata tātari rānei, ka taea e ia te whakapai ake i te mahi tuku, whakaata rānei o ngā roopu motuhake. He whānuitia te whakamahinga o ēnei hua i roto i te whakaahua infrared, te whatu laser me te kimi semiconductor.


Ngā Āhuatanga

Ngā āhuatanga o te karaihe silicon pania:

1. Mahi whatu:
Awhe tuku: 1.2-7μm (tata ki te infrared waenga), tuku >90% i roto i te awhi matapihi hauhautanga 3-5μm (whai muri i te paninga).
Nā te teitei o te taupū whakaata (n≈ 3.4@4μm), me whakakikorua he kiriata ārai-whakaata (pēnei i te MgF₂/Y₂O₃) hei whakaiti i te ngaronga whakaata o te mata.

2. Te pumau o te wera:
He iti te tauwehenga whānui wera (2.6×10⁻⁶/K), he ātete pāmahana teitei (pāmahana whakahaere tae atu ki te 500℃), he pai mō ngā tono taiaho mana nui.

3. Ngā āhuatanga ā-ringa:
Ko te pakeke Mohs he 7, ātete ki te rakuraku, engari he pakarukaru rawa, me tiaki i te taha o te anga.

4. Ngā āhuatanga paninga:
Customized anti-reflection film (AR@3-5μm), high reflection film (HR@10.6μm for CO₂ laser), bandpass filter film, etc.

Ngā tono mō te karaihe silicon pania:

(1) Pūnaha whakaahua wera whero-whero
Hei wāhanga matua o ngā karāhe whero-whero (rohe 3-5μm, 8-12μm rānei) mō te aroturuki haumarutanga, te tirotiro ahumahi me ngā taputapu mō te tirohanga pō a te ope taua.

(2) Pūnaha whatu taiaho
CO₂ Taiaho (10.6μm): He karāhe whakaata teitei mō ngā kaiwhakaoho taiaho, mō te urungi hihi rānei.

Mā te muka taiaho (1.5-2μm): Ka whakapai ake te arotahi kiriata ārai-whakaata i te pai o te hononga.

(3) Ngā taputapu whakamātautau haurua-whakahaere
He arotahi mōkito whero-whero mō te kimi hapa o te wafer, ātete ki te waikura plasma (me whai parenga paninga motuhake).

(4) ngā taputapu tātaritanga āwhata
Hei wāhanga āwhata o te ine āwhata infrared Fourier (FTIR), e hiahiatia ana te tuku teitei me te iti o te hē o te ngaru.
